Ingredients:
2 tablespoons of olive oil
1 1/4 pounds (600 grams) of scallops
3 tablespoons of butter in cubes
4 to 5 cloves (1 to 2 tablespoons) of minced garlic
Salt, to taste
Pepper, to taste
1/4 cup of chicken broth or white wine
2 tablespoons of lemon juice
1/4 cup of chopped parsley
Preparation:
In a skillet, add olive oil.

Then add your scallops to the skillet.

Salt and pepper to taste.

Turn your scallops halfway through cooking.

Remove your scallops from the skillet as soon as they start to brown.

In the skillet, add butter, which you will melt while mixing well.

Then add your minced garlic to the skillet and continue to mix.

Then add your white wine or chicken broth to the skillet. Continue to mix.

Then add more butter, as well as lemon juice.

Then put your scallops back into the skillet.

Continue to cook while basting with parsley.
